WebChristmas Name Meaning. English (southeastern): nickname from Middle English Criste (s)masse -messe ‘Christmas Day’ also ‘the Christmas season’ perhaps for someone who was born at Christmas or one who played the part of the King of Christmas in Yuletide games. Some books state that the name was originally given to those born on or near Christmas, indicating "one born at Christmas", either directly as a surname or initially as a byname or given name which became a patronymic and then an inherited surname. WebView history. Tools. Cornish surnames are surnames used by Cornish people and often derived from the Cornish language such as Jago, Trelawney or Enys. Others have strong roots in the region and many in the UK with names such as Eddy, Stark or Rowe are likely to have Cornish origins.
